Разрешение 1920x1080 или соотношение сторон 16:9 в Ubuntu или Linux Mint

Я использую Ubuntu и Linux Mint в VMWare. В настройках дисплея не доступно ни одно из разрешений с соотношением сторон 16:9, включая широко используемое разрешение 1920x1080. Как я могу включить это?

7 ответов

Введите следующие команды в терминале, чтобы включить разрешение 1920x1080:

xrandr --newmode "1920x1080"  173.00  1920 2048 2248 2576  1080 1083 1088 1120 -hsync +vsync
xrandr --addmode Virtual1 1920x1080
xrandr --output Virtual1 --mode 1920x1080

Это позволит установить разрешение экрана 1920x1080, а также включить несколько других разрешений с соотношением сторон 16:9 в настройках дисплея.

Помните, что вам может потребоваться включить полноэкранный режим в VMWare, прежде чем эти разрешения станут доступными для выбора.

Ответ @InvalidBrainException идеален. Кроме того, чтобы сделать его постоянным и предотвратить запуск команд при каждом перезапуске, вы можете записать следующие файлы в файл /etc/X11/xorg.conf.d/10-monitor.conf:

Section "Monitor"
    Identifier "Virtual1"
    Modeline "p1920x1080"  173.00  1920 2048 2248 2576  1080 1083 1088 1120 -hsync +vsync
    Option "PreferredMode" "p1920x1080"
EndSection

@mhsekhavat Годы спустя... Ubuntu 20.04 на vbox 6.1.

  1. Вставьте 10-monitor.conf в /usr/share/X11/xorg.conf.d/.
  2. Перезагрузить
  3. Разрешение 1920 x 1080 теперь должно быть доступно в настройках Ubuntu > Screen Display.
  4. Выберите его и примените и сохраните изменения.

Теперь при перезагрузке должно вспомнить!

Некоторое время спустя... (2018-11-06):

Чтобы получить параметры для 'xrandr --newmode' и 'Modeline' в xorg.conf.d, запустите это:

cvt 1920 1080 60

- Брюс Джеррик

Запустив Ubuntu в VirtualBox, у меня возникла эта проблема, а также проблема с забыванием разрешения при перезапуске (о чем сообщалось в другом месте). Обе проблемы были устранены для меня с помощью метода 2:

https://linuxhint.com/change-solve-of-a-linux-vm-in-virtualbox/

Вкратце говорится, что после установки dkms вам следует «вставить» и запустить образ компакт-диска с гостевыми дополнениями для конкретного хоста, а затем перезапустить.

Вы можете взять скрипт из InvalidBrainException и...

  • создать файл 1920x1080.sh
  • сделать его исполняемым
  • добавьте его в качестве сценария запуска, чтобы он запускался при запуске системы

В противном случае вам придется запускать эти строки после каждого запуска вручную.

Попробуйте это на Virtualbox:

      sudo cvt 1920 1080 60    
sudo xrandr --newmode "1920x1080_60.00" 173.00 1920 2048 2248 2576 1080 1083 1088 1120 -hsync +vsync
sudo xrandr --addmode Virtual1 1920x1080_60.00
Другие вопросы по тегам